Safety and Health Policies
Since safety and health activities form the foundation of corporate management, we will aim to achieve a work place that we can be proud of by managing corporate activities in terms of safety and hygiene to minimize the impact on the safety and health of both the people working at G-TEKT and those of the local communities.
- Efforts shall be made to further manage safety and health in compliance with the relevant safety and health laws and regulations, and internal standards.
- The Company shall assess risks to define the danger factors in the workplace and determine the priority of relevant measures for the progression from an “accident-free” to a safe and comfortable “danger-free” workplace.
- The Company shall establish communication, not only with all its employees, but also with the cooperating manufacturers and other parties concerned, in order to conduct safety and health-related activities with the participation of all parties.
- The Company shall strive to raise awareness on safety through the education and training of its employees.
- The Company shall appropriately allocate management resources to the execution of safety and health-related activities to ensure effective and continuous improvement.

Various Initiatives
Evacuation Drills
In preparation for fires and large earthquakes, we regularly conduct evacuation drills at each of our business locations in order to raise awareness of fire and disaster prevention for injury prevention and the protection of our employees’ lives (at least once a year).
Safe Driving Initiatives for Forklifts
At G-TEKT, we have introduced a unique in-house driving license system in which workers who have a certificate for completing the forklift operator training course are given an annual examination, in an effort to make them perform their tasks with more advanced skills and greater awareness of safe driving.
Employee Safety Training
We hold a “Safety Convention” each year in July to reflect on industrial, traffic and other accidents of the past, while concurrently seeking to raise awareness on achieving an accident-free and incident-free work environment. In addition to the “Safety Convention”, we hold lectures on traffic safety and occupational safety (at least 30 times a year).
Traffic Safety Initiatives

In addition to an initiative for observing traffic rules during commuting and business trips, we also hold traffic safety classes for young employees before long-term holidays. In addition, Hamura District received certificates of appreciation from the Chief of the Fussa Police Station and the Fussa Traffic Safety Association in recognition of proactive programs for traffic safety. To raise awareness of safe driving in everyday life, Hamura District, the Saitama Plant, and C&C Tochigi participated in a safe driver contest for 2019 sponsored by the Metropolitan Police Department. Last fiscal year, 195 employees took part in teams of three, and received achievement awards and letters of appreciation for being accident- and violation-free.
